Regional Safety Manager

4 weeks ago


Houston, United States EquipmentShare Full time

EquipmentShare is Hiring a Regional Safety Manager EquipmentShare is searching for a Regional Safety Manager based out of Houston, TX to support our team as the department continues to grow. EquipmentShare is seeking a Regional Safety Manager to be responsible for assisting the company safety team in various locations to support General Managers, Service Manager and company safety initiatives. Primary Responsibilities Conduct safety reviews at assigned EquipmentShare locations. Work with General and Service Managers to find solutions found in deficient reviews. Effectively train on a variety of topics including but not limited to: First Aid, CPR and AED. Compile data within assigned locations to identify unhealthy trends that can be mitigated by early intervention. Conduct accident investigations as needed by the EquipmentShare safety team.
